Scream

Meaning

To make a loud, piercing cry, typically as a result of fear, pain, or excitement

It can also function as a noun, denoting the sound itself.

How it is used

  • As a verb: "She screamed when she saw the spider."
  • As a noun: "His scream echoed through the empty halls."
